What is Recovery point objective (RPO)?

Recovery point objective (RPO) is the maximum amount of data an organization can afford to lose after a disruption. It defines how far back data must be recovered to resume operations with minimal business impact.

Data loss can occur due to ransomware attacks, hardware failures, accidental deletions, or natural disasters. For IT administrators, determining how much data loss is acceptable is a critical part of business continuity planning.

Recovery point objective helps organizations define backup frequency and recovery strategies to ensure data remains available when incidents occur.

Why is recovery point objective important?

Every organization generates and stores business-critical data. Without a clearly defined recovery target, restoring operations after an outage becomes difficult and can result in significant operational and financial losses.

A well-defined recovery strategy helps IT teams align backup schedules with business requirements and compliance mandates.

Business impact Effect of poor RPO planning
Data loss Loss of recent transactions and records
Productivity Employees unable to access critical information
Compliance Potential regulatory violations
Customer trust Service disruptions affecting user experience

How does RPO work?

The metric measures the amount of data that can be lost between the last successful backup and a disruptive event. The lower the target, the more frequently data must be backed up.

IT teams use this metric to design backup architectures that balance cost, storage requirements, and business needs.

Example scenario Backup frequency Potential data loss
E-commerce platform Every 15 minutes Up to 15 minutes
Corporate email system Every 1 hour Up to 1 hour
File server Every 24 hours Up to 24 hours

For example, if backups occur every four hours and a server fails just before the next scheduled backup, up to four hours of data may be unrecoverable.

Best practices for defining recovery targets

Setting realistic recovery requirements requires collaboration between IT and business stakeholders. The goal is to balance risk, recovery capability, and infrastructure costs.

Organizations should regularly review recovery objectives as applications, workloads, and business priorities evolve.

  • Classify data based on business criticality
  • Define recovery requirements for each workload
  • Automate backup processes whenever possible
  • Test backup and restoration procedures regularly
  • Align recovery goals with compliance requirements
  • Monitor backup success rates continuously
